  • When not powered it will discharge a LiIon battery with about 4mA (1mA for NiMH)
  • When powered the charge will charge with about 0.5mA when finished.
  • Below 0.2V the charger will not register a battery.
  • Between 0.2V and 1.5V the battery is assumed to be NiMH.
  • Above 2.2V the battery is assumed to be LiIon.
  • Charger will not restart if battery voltage drops.
  • Charge current is limited to 2×2A, 3×1.5A or 4×1A for both LiIon and NiMH
  • Voltmeter has a minimum reading of 0.9V anything below will be shows as 0.9V.
  • Voltmeter is within 0.02V when in range.
  • Background light will reduce brightness when no buttons are used, but display is still readable.
  • Power consumption when idle is 0.35 watt (Power supply is 0.07 watt)

Discharging LiIon
Dlyfull%200.5A%20discharge%20%28SA18650-33%29%20%231
The discharge function will discharge a LiIon to about 2.8V, the current is always 0.5A
Display shows 3079mAh 21mOhm 6:26

Testing LiIon/NiMH
The test function combines a charge, a discharge and a final charge, showing the result from the discharge.

USB output (Power bank)


  • USB output turns off after 20 seconds with below 60mA load.
  • USB output is coded as Apple 1A.
  • USB output is turned off while charger is powered.
  • When not powered it will discharge a LiIon battery with about 4mA

Dlyfull%20%28SA18650-33%29%20%231%20load%20sweep
The output can deliver 2A, even with one battery.
Dlyfull%20%284xSA18650-33%29%20load%20sweep
With four batteries it can deliver 2.2A

At 2A output the charger has trouble maintaining the output voltage, especially with one cell.
10ohm
At 0.5A noise is 10mVrms and 78mVpp
5ohm
At 1A noise is 13mVrms and 92mVpp
2.5ohm
At 2A noise is 116mVrms and 370mVpp
Testing with 2830 volt and 4242 volt between mains and low volt side, did not show any safety problems.
Conclusion
As a charger it is good for both LiIon and NiMH and it even have a 2A NiMH mode (Only two cells at a time).
It can also discharge cells nicely, but the measured capacity (Both charge and discharge) depends on what slots are used.
The resistance measurement is mostly useless.
Power bank function works fine, but the coding is rather old and do not match the output rating.
This means it is a good charger and fairly good power bank, but not that precise for analyzing batteries (it is precise enough to show if a battery has lost a lot of capacity.)
